    How to Make homemade white chocolate mocha sauce

    It's really easy to make a substitute for the Starbucks white chocolate mocha sauce. Rachel (a Starbucks barista for many years) created this recipe using just 2 ingredients and without the added sugar and junk. Melt together white chocolate chips and coconut oil. This makes a smooth, delicious sauce and creates the perfect start to a White Chocolate Mocha.

    DON’T HAVE AN ESPRESSO MACHINE? NO PROBLEM!

    If you do not have an espresso maker, there are lots of other ways to achieve a similar drink. You can check out this article with 3 ideas on how to make espresso at home without an espresso machine, or check out our linked list below with great alternatives that won’t break the bank and are also great space-savers.

    Hot White Chocolate Mocha | Starbucks Copycat. Easy to mix up for your favorite time to enjoy get your jolt. Simple pantry ingredients, no need for an espresso machine. You'll love it!

    4 Ways TO GET ESPRESSO WITHOUT An Espresso MACHINE:

    • Aero Press - You can brew a small amount of coffee or even use espresso beans and get a strong flavor.
    • Moka Pot - Only takes a few minutes to brew on your stovetop. Plus, this is what Italians commonly use at home and they KNOW coffee.
    • French Press - A small press will give you a smooth, strong coffee or use espresso beans to get closer to a real shot.
    • You can always just make some really strong coffee with finely ground beans in a coffee maker like this one from Amazon with almost 10,000 5 star reviews.

    Starbucks Copycat White Chocolate Mocha

    Rich in flavor, without the added junk, this White Chocolate Mocha will be sure to delight your tastebuds. Plus, we've got plenty of tricks to make this without an espresso machine, too!
    Servings: 1 serving
    PRINT RECIPE PIN RECIPE

    Ingredients

    White Chocolate Mocha Sauce

    • ¼ C white chocolate chips
    • 1 teaspoon coconut oil

    Starbucks Copycat White Chocolate Mocha

    • ¼ C white mocha sauce using easy recipe above
    • 3 oz espresso or very dark brewed coffee
    • 1 ¼ C whole milk or low fat, or dairy free alternative
    • Whipped Cream optional

    Instructions

    • Using a microwave safe glass or mug, heat white chocolate chips and coconut oil together, 15 seconds at a time stirring in between each interval. Heat until smooth.
    • Steam milk to 165°F. Set aside.
    • Pull a double shot of espresso (or brew double strength coffee) and pour on top of white chocolate.
    • Pour steamed milk on top and give it a good stir.
    • Top with whipped cream.
    • Put your feet up and enjoy!
    • If you do not have a steamer you can make this over the stove. Simply combine all ingredients and heat to temperature. Making sure to stir frequently.
